Causes And Treatments For Male Pattern Baldness

ป้ายกำกับ: , , , ,

By: Pawan Kumar


Male hair loss is the most common type of hair loss. It is caused by increased sensitivity to male sex hormones (androgens) in certain parts of the scalp, and is passed on from generation to generation.

Causes male hair loss:-

Some men have areas on the scalp that are very sensitive to the male sex hormones that circulate in men's blood. The hormones make the hair follicles - from which hair grows - shrink. Eventually, they become so small that they cannot replace lost hairs. The follicles are still alive, but are no longer able to perform their task.

The condition usually starts in men aged 20 to 30 and follows a typical pattern. First, a receding hairline develops, and gradually the hair on top of the head also begins to thin. Eventually, the two balding areas meet to form a typical U-shape around the back and sides of the head. The hair that remains is often finer, and does not grow as quickly as it used to.

Treatments for hair loss

Baldness is generally regarded as natural, and not a disease. So if a person decides they wish to try to get their hair back, they will probably have to pay for the lengthy, expensive procedure themselves. Some of them :-

Minoxidil lotion -- (Regaine regular strength or Regaine extra strength) is applied twice daily to the scalp. Minoxidil was originally invented as a treatment for high blood pressure; the hair growth is a side effect that, in this case, has proved useful. It is not available on NHS prescription, but can be purchased over-the-counter. About 60 per cent of patients benefit from it to varying degrees and its effects start to wear off as soon as it is stopped.

Finasteride - (Propecia) is a medicine taken in tablet form that partially blocks the effects of the male hormones (an 'anti-androgen'). It is used in a higher dose to reduce the size of the prostate gland in men with benign prostatic hypertrophy. Propecia has been shown to halt further hair loss and promote re-growth of scalp hair in approximately 80 per cent of patients after three to six months. Treatment must be continued to sustain the improvement in hair growth. It is only available on private prescription and a months supply costs around £30.

Plastic surgery - Plastic surgery may be the only reliable way to replace lost hair, and techniques for restoring hair growth are constantly improving. These include:

a transplant, where the surgeon moves non-sensitive hairs from the back of the head to the top. This is best for men whose hair loss is limited to the front of the scalp. Factors that determine whether a person is a suitable candidate include age, hair colour, the nature of hair loss, and whether the hair type is straight or curly.

scalp reduction, a technique that is most suitable for men with a small, well-defined bald spot on the top of the head.

flap-surgery, which involves making the part of the scalp that still contains hair larger. This is a possibility in cases of hair loss over a small area.

How Excessive Testosterone Leads To Your Hair Loss

ป้ายกำกับ: , , , , ,

Hair loss has been observed and studied for ages, and some interesting discoveries were made in ancient times. It was noticed that eunuchs:


* those males without genitals-never went bald.
* men who were castrated as a result of accidents in battle also never went bald.


This was the first sign that testosterone had something to do with hair loss. It has also been found that the more recessive the hair gene, the chances you have of becoming bald.

Androgens Testosterone and Adrenaline.


What exactly are androgens' Androgens are sex hormones mainly produced by males. The main male androgen is testosterone. Androgens are produced by your adrenal glands - testosterone and adrenaline - which protect your body in stressful situations and give you the power to respond to dangerous situations.


When you are under constant stress, you have adrenals that are overactive. Under this stress, you are are producing both testosterone and adrenaline. The excess testosterone, you create can be a cause in your hair loss. Also if you constantly over eat fatty foods and red meat, this will cause an overactive adrenal gland.


Hair Loss and Prostate Gland.


There is a definite connection between Male Pattern Baldness (MPB) and the prostate gland. The prostate gland is actually a cluster of small glands in males surrounding the urethra, located just below the bladder. There is not a lot known about all the functions of the prostate, except that it serves to squeeze seminal fluid into and through the urethra during ejaculation.


Prostate problems can cause serious problems with urination if it becomes enlarged, and sometimes the prostate becomes cancerous. Non-cancerous enlargement of the prostate is called benign prostatic hyperplasia (BPH).


DHT is responsible for the division of cells in the prostate, and is normally expelled by the prostate. However, when the prostate fails to expel the DHT, it builds up and causes enlargement. It has been confirmed that typical North American and northern European diets lend to the perpetuation of BPH and prostate cancer, whereas these are uncommon phenomena in other lands and was even uncommon here in the past.


This is significant since the overproduction of DHT is responsible for BPH and prostate cancer, and is also responsible for MPB or androgenetic alopecia.


The findings in research for BPH cures have usually simultaneously produced benefits in hair growth.


So to minimize the genetic tendency for hair loss be aware of excess stress in your life and work on reducing it. Learn what kind of diet is necessary to keep your prostate healthy.


Two additional facts about hair loss are.


* If you are blond-haired, you have a greater tendency toward hair loss than darker-haired people. But if you are Caucasian, then you have a greater tendency toward hair loss than non-Caucasian people.


* Beyond the genetic tendency of certain people for hair loss, diet seems to play a factor in hair loss. This is good to know, since this is one additional you can make changes to you to your lifestyle.

Hair Loss Treatment For Women: Solutions For An Overlooked Problem

ป้ายกำกับ: , ,

by: David Faulkner

Despite what you may have heard about the percentage of women who will suffer serious hair loss during their lives being minuscule compared to the half of all men fifty and over who will experience it, the reality is quite different. Studies have no shown that over 60% of women past the age of sixty will actually have some hair loss.

Because, however, hair loss may come later in life, and be less severe for women than it is for men, pharmaceutical companies searching for cures to male pattern baldness are not as invested in seeking a hair loss treatment for women. And many women who experience hair loss do so as a side effect of an underlying disease.

Women’s hair loss treatment often focuses on treating the diseases, like cancer, which are causing it. Chemotherapy is notorious for causing hair loss, and once a woman has completed her course of chemotherapy, her hair growth resumes.

Very few women suffer from the degree and permanence of hair loss which afflicts men, hair loss treatment for women takes a different approach. Most women recover from their hair loss naturally; very few men will experience any re-growth without intervention. And while many men have significant or even complete hair loss, women’s hair loss is usually limited to some thinning instead of actual baldness.

Hormonal-Related Hair Loss

Research has indicated that, as women have a decrease in their estrogen production after menopause, they also have an increased incidence of hair loss. There is reason to think that the estrogen loss and hair loss are related, and that replacing the estrogen with birth control pills will be effective as a hair loss treatment for women.

And birth control pills have, in fact, proven effective as a hair loss treatment for women.

Birth control pills, however, can produce undesirable side effects, and those using them fora hair loss treatment for women should monitor themselves carefully. For more info see http://www.hairlosstreatmentshelp.com/Propecia_Hair_Loss_Treatment on propecia hair loss

TE

The condition telogen effluvium produces an overall thinning of the scalp hair, and is caused either by a hormonal imbalance or a vitamin deficiency. With telogen effluvium, a larger than normal number of hair follicles enter their resting state simultaneously while remaining capable of producing healthy hair. TE is easily treatable with copper peptide spray, which was created specifically to shorten the time that hair follicles remain dormant.

Hair loss treatment is a big business, but the reality is that there are only a handful of substances which have been proven to work effectively in restoring hair growth. The key to a successful hair loss treatment for women is to get the proper diagnosis for the condition underlying your hair loss, and then research the recommended hair loss treatments for women to find the one with the most proven track record.

A Guide to Thinning Hair Specialists

ป้ายกำกับ: , , , ,

by John Tulley

Many different specialists deal with the problems of thinning hair. These will include your barber or hairdresser who may be able to suggest new styles and shampoos. They will not of course be able to prescribe medication. Herbalists may have great knowledge on the subject and be able to suggest food supplements that may help. Both Chinese and Indian herbalists have a long experience treating hair loss and thinning hair problems.

Your general practitioner will be able to discuss the matter and eliminate certain causes such as hypothyroidism, or, in the case of a short term cause, such as the end of pregnancy or interaction with a necessary treatment, they will be able to reassure you. They may also be able to prescribe medication or refer you to a specialist if this seems necessary and helpful.

In the case of women who have recently been pregnant your health visitor or district nurse will be able to explain what is happening and why and what you can expect to happen.

There are many companies and thinning hair specialists out there selling hair restoration products. Look at their web sites carefully and you will see that some have available the results of recent clinical trials or feed back from clients who have used their products. There are also independent web sites giving advice on the subject such as that produced by GM television or Alpha7 Hair Care. However some sites which appear to be independant may belong to drug companies or clinics. That isn't to say that their advice is necessarily biased, but read carefully.

The makers of wigs and toupees are specialists in their own right if that is the way you decide to proceed.

It may be that your general practitioner will refer you to a dermatologist - that is a specialist in skin conditions, or to an endocrinologist - i.e. a specialist in the function of the glands.

You may decide on hair transplant surgery in which case there are a number of clinics which specialise in this sort of treatment, and although these will be private clinics, once again your general practitioner will be able to advise you. Modern methods seem to achieve quite good ( though expensive) results without the cornrow appearance of earlier methods.

Some web site writers are specialists of a different sort - they use words such as 'restore the health of your hair' - this does not necessarily imply new growth. They may have complicated facts and figures that do not compare like with like. They may say such things as '6% improvement after 10 months', but if the clients concerned had 80% loss it will still look like a bald head. So read with care.

Hair loss is a complicated business and there are many different causes of thinning hair and many different treatments available. However the most common cause is genetic i.e if your father or mother had hair loss then your chances of having the same are much increased. In this case this is a progressive condition. Beware of spending your hard earned cash with so called thinning hair specialists who offer amazing results. Some treatments may halt loss or even improve matters for a while, but they can prove quite expensive in the long run and hair re-growth is a slow process, because we all know that even in the best of circumstances hair grows very slowly.

Propecia or Rogaine: Which is Better?

ป้ายกำกับ: , , ,

By: Tim Bock

Debating Hairlines

There are two main drugs that people (mostly men) use to prevent baldness from occurring. One is Rogaine, the other is Propecia. These are the only hair loss drugs that are approved by the U.S. Federal Drug Administration (FDA) for the treatment of hair loss. They are also the only drugs that have shown any effectiveness against baldness.

The Hair Loss Drugs: How They Work

Propecia: The New Drug on the Block

Propecia (finasteride) is taken in the form of a pill, and it is ingested once daily. It prevents baldness by inhibiting a hormone called DHT (dihydrotestosterone), which most experts believe cause the majority of hair loss. Statistics show that Propecia showed results for 80% of men who ingested it, by either stopping hair loss or even allowing some hair to grow back. Propecia is a powerful drug and is only available by prescription.

Rogaine: Old Faithful

Rogaine (minoxidil) is the other drug that is extensively used for hair loss. Unlike Propecia, it usually comes in the form of a liquid that is applied to the scalp twice a day. It prevents baldness by revitalizing shrunken or dying hair follicles, in the process increasing their size. Used daily, Rogaine may begin to produce longer and thicker hairs than would otherwise be the case.

The Verdict

Most people who have used both these drugs maintain that Propecia is the more effective of the two. Even more effective than simply using Propecia, however, is using both Propecia and Rogaine. The combination of the two drugs will give you faster, longer lasting results than would be otherwise possible.

Is there any way to stop hair loss?

ป้ายกำกับ: , , , , , ,

By: Georgi Ivanikovin

A lot of things can cause excessive hair loss. For e.g. stress, illness, surgery, hormonal imbalance, hair or scalp infection, some medicines (like anticoagulants used for gout, chemotherapy, cancer), excess vitamins, birth control pills, antidepressants etc.Also, the pull on your hair can cause a type of hair loss called traction alopecia. If the pulling is stopped before scarring of the scalp develops, your hair will grow back normally. However, scarring can cause permanent hair loss. Hot oil hair treatments or chemicals used in permanents may cause inflammation of the hair follicle, which can result in scarring and hair loss. Finally, hair loss may occur as part of an underlying disease, such as lupus or diabetes. Since hair loss may be an early sign of a disease, it is important to find the cause so that it can be treated.

Hair Regrowth Shampoo for Women: Do They Really Work?

ป้ายกำกับ: , , ,

ฺัBy:John Tulley

There are a number of ways in which products for hair regrowth are formulated – sprays, tablets, gels and shampoos. Often the latter come as part of a complete package which also includes other products such as conditioners. One such product is Hair Renew which claims that it rids the scalp of deposits which clog hair follicles. Another is Dermenodex Scalp Cleansing Shampoo. It seems that there are lot of satisfied customers. But the usual reason for hair loss is not blocked follicles, or a dirty scalp, but the fact that the follicles have shrunk due to hormonal action, and it is this that must be tackled.

Shampoos can be considered both as cosmetics and as drugs. The definition will depend upon the product's intended use. If a product is marketed to improve your appearance, it is regulated by the Federal Trade Commission, whose task is to enforce consumer protection laws. However, if a manufacturer claims that their product can re-grow hair, it should be considered a drug. While there is no approval process for cosmetics, the FDA has a rigorous drug approval process. Drugs must be rigorously scientifically tested and approved. All this makes manufacturers very careful in their claims. They often use language in an ambiguous way so that the consumer, you in this case, can sometimes be fooled into thinking they are making claims, when they aren’t. ‘Improving the appearance of your hair’ for instance does not necessarily imply that you will grow hair that has been lost.

For many women hair loss comes when they stop taking the birth control pill or a few months after the end of a pregnancy. In both these cases the situation will eventually put itself right as the body regains its natural hormonal balance, and while a shampoo such as hair Renew may make you feel good, actually regrowing hair is a difficult task. For those whose hair loss is hereditary and who suffer loss after the menopause there is less likelihood of real improvement. However one hair regrowth shampoo for women called ‘Hair Renew’ does contain Saw Palmetto, a well known hair restoring herbal product. Saw Palmetto hair treatment is available in a number of forms, so if you choose to use shampoos that contain it, it should perhaps be as part of a bigger package. It has no known side effects, except that in a very few cases people may experience slight stomach upset. It works by inhibiting the action of DHT, the hormone that causes shrinkage and eventual death of hair follicles.

Occasionally hair loss is due to nutritional problems and although there are shampoos out there, such as Nourkin, that will help by providing minerals that your body is short of, it is best to tackle the situation form a nutrition point of view and check your diet.

Some shampoos advertised as being for hair loss are in fact volumisers i.e. they don’t grow more hair, but they do ensure that you have the appearance of more. One such is Pregaine, to be used in conjunction with Regaine for Women. If you have a condition which will either right itself in time or that is treatable, e.g. mild thyroid deficiency, products such as Pregaine may be of help.

So it seems that though there are lots of hair regrowth shampoos for women out there, they are likely, at best, to only work as part of a wider programme of treatment. But it seems they will at least give you healthy, clean and shiny hair.

Hair Loss Treatment for Man: Enumerating the Different Options

ป้ายกำกับ: , , ,

by: Patricia Hammond

Many people suffer from hereditary loss of hair. For men, the abnormality is called Androgenetic Alopecia or “male pattern baldness,” which is implicated in 95% of hair loss cases. This type of hair loss is caused by an increase in dihydrotestostrone (DHT), a direct component of testosterone. While this type of hair loss is inevitable, it can be slowed using hair loss treatment for man and other various treatments.

Since the cause of male pattern baldness is caused by a rise in DHT, the most effective hair loss treatment for man is the one with that focuses on blocking the build up of DHT in the body. One such medication for male hair loss is finasteride. Finasteride is a hair loss treatment for man that works by preventing certain enzymes from converting testosterone into DHT.

Minoxidil is one of the most popular hair loss treatment for man. It is widely regarded as effective in about 25% of men suffering from baldness on the crown. It is applied twice a day in cream form. However, it is effective only when it is continuously used.

Surgery is one other hair loss treatment for man. Although the surgical procedures have undergone significant improvements, the effects are not evident until after several months have passed since surgery. In hair transplants, very tiny plugs of hair are taken from the side or back of the scalp, which are then transplanted onto bald spots.

Scalp massage is a traditional hair loss treatment for man. Massaging the scalp stimulates hair follicles and unclogs blocked oil glands in the scalp. It also encourages growth of healthier hair and scalp.

Tissue expansion is another type of hair loss treatment for man. In this procedure, tiny balloons are placed under the scalp between those areas with thick hair. Over a number of months, these balloons are gradually inflated.

Another hair loss treatment for man is to have proper diet as this is extremely important in hair loss prevention. What you are feeding your body will influence the different areas of system function. If you have an unhealthy diet, you have higher chances of developing hair loss. To prevent such thing from happening, be sure that you eat whole, natural foods as these will guarantee permanent good health. Make sure that your diet consists of whole grains, fresh fruits and lean meats. Protect your system by avoiding or cutting down on excessive caffeine, alcohol, tobacco products and highly processed foods.

Vitamins are another option for hair loss treatment for man. Taking vitamins that help prevent hair from thinning is another option for men who are suffering from baldness. These types of vitamins are valuable in aiding thinning hair and in the promotion of quick growth of healthy hair. These vitamins are typically a combination of amino acids, biotin, zinc, magnesium and vitamins B6.

Many who resort to this type of hair loss treatment for man report that these specific vitamins have produced positive results and that they already have thicker, shiny and healthier hair. If you want, you can take vitamins that are solely for balding and hair loss.

Stress and Hair Loss: What Are The Causes of Hair Loss?

ป้ายกำกับ: , , ,


Stress and Hair Loss Are Linked, As Are Several Other Factors

From Elizabeth Scott, M.S.

If your hair is thinning or falling out, you are probably anxious to find out why. Is hair loss due to stress, heredity, or some other factor? The answer is “yes” to all three. The following are some types of hair loss, with information about each:

Normal Hair Loss:
We all lose about 100 hairs per day, out of the 100,000 contained by the average scalp. This is due to a few factors:

  • Lifespan: The average lifespan of a single hair is 4.5 years; the hair then falls out and is replaced within 6 months by a new hair.
  • Styling: Shampooing, blow drying, and brushing hair can all cause a few hairs to fall out; most of us do this regularly.
  • Aging: After the age of 30 (and often before), men and women both start losing hair, though men tend to do so at a faster rate.
Hereditary Hair Loss: Genetic hair loss isn’t due to excessive amounts of hair falling out, as many believe, but to an insufficient amount of hairs growing back to replace the hairs that have been shed. Hereditary baldness is associated with a few factors:
  • Gender: Hereditary, or “pattern” baldness, is much more common in men than in women.
  • Age: By age 30, 1 in 4 men is balding; by age 60, 2 in 3 men are balding or bald.
  • Hormones: Pattern baldness is associated with testosterone; women who have more of it in their system as they age tend to lose (or, technically, fail to re-grow) more hair. This is also why more men experience pattern baldness.
Stress and Hair Loss: You may have heard that stress can cause hair loss, and it’s true. Excessive physical or emotional stress, like that associated with injury, illness or surgery, can cause one of two types of hair loss:
  • The more common type is called telogen effluvium. With this less severe type of hair loss, the hair stops growing and lies dormant, only to fall out 2 or 3 months later. Then it grows back within 6 to 9 months.
  • The other type of stress-induced hair loss is known as alopecia areata, and involves a white blood cell attack on the hair follicles. With this type of hair loss, the hair also falls out within weeks (usually in patches), but can involve the entire scalp and even body hair. Hair may grow back on its own, but treatment may also be required.
Other Hair Loss Factors: There are other factors that can also cause hair loss, including but not limited to:
  • Illness
  • Hormonal changes
  • Pregnancy, childbirth, and birth control pill usage
  • Nervous habits
  • Chemotherapy
If your hair is thinning, or you’re experiencing baldness and it seems abnormal (i.e. if you’re in your teens or 20s, if it’s an odd pattern, etc.) it’s a good idea to see your doctor to determine the cause. Also, if you’re concerned that stress is the culprit, it’s always a good idea to cut down on lifestyle stress and find some effective coping techniques for the stress that remains.
